Definitions of cost
n. - A rib; a side; a region or coast. 2
n. - See Cottise. 2
imp. & p. p. - of Cost 2
v. t. - To require to be given, expended, or laid out therefor, as in barter, purchase, acquisition, etc.; to cause the cost, expenditure, relinquishment, or loss of; as, the ticket cost a dollar; the effort cost his life. 2
v. t. - To require to be borne or suffered; to cause. 2
v. t. - The amount paid, charged, or engaged to be paid, for anything bought or taken in barter; charge; expense; hence, whatever, as labor, self-denial, suffering, etc., is requisite to secure benefit. 2
v. t. - Loss of any kind; detriment; pain; suffering. 2
v. t. - Expenses incurred in litigation. 2
